 TOPIC:  One of the most dreaded questions in a job interview is to tell about your greatest (career-wise) flaw or weakness.  Heads up, saying that you like to collect office supplies to take home is not the correct type of response for this question!  You need to take a “negative” and spin it into a “positive”.  Here’s an example that comes to my mind.  “I have such a passion/enthusiasm/dedication….for interior design that I find myself going through magazines, websites…..on my days off always seeing what’s current and getting new ideas.”
